Simply by placing your cellphone on the surface or in the interlayer of ZEUSÉ Classic, you will experience the incredible performance of ZEUSÉ wireless charging comparable to wired charging technology.

More surprisingly, ZEUSÉ brings world leading quality battery as well as Bluetooth 4.0 to overturn the way people use cellphones, and create a truly extraordinary and everlasting experience.

Bold to innovate, ZEUSÉ redefines wearable devices. ZEUSÉ Classic is made of British full-grain
leather, corn teeth zipper and pure cotton lining. With the support of laser technology to achieve the amazing effects of Breath Light, and forge the products at a luxury level.

ZEUSÉ, together with famous designer Vivienne Tam, launched three limited editions of ZEUSÉ
wireless charging purse at New York Fashion Week. Vivienne Tam drew her inspiration from the art
treasures in the Forbidden City, applying traditional Chinese flower-and-bird designs to ZEUSÉ
Classic, making the product a perfect combination of technology and art. Vivienne Tam also
designed flower-and-bird iPhones cases as gifts for VIP at the fashion week.
